Congressman Cleaver's Statement on the Death of Ambassador Christopher Stevens

“Today, I join President Barack Obama and Secretary of State, Hillary Clinton in condemning in the strongest terms the murder of United States Ambassador to Libya Christopher Stevens and three other American diplomats.  It should be clear that the freedom we enjoy in this country has been sustained by their service and their willingness to defend it, even in the most perilous times and in the face of the gravest dangers.  This attack must not diminish the hopefulness and dedication that were the hallmarks of Ambassador Stevens’ service, nor should we tolerate those who would leverage this tragedy for political purposes; to do so insults the life he and his colleagues lived and their dedication to unity.”
